The Advanced Game Development program is an intensive two-year, full-time cohort experience offering professional-level training across key game development areas: art, design, programming, and production. Participants will complete multiple assignments, projects, and complete games to build an industry-ready portfolio.

Design coursework equips students with essential designer competencies including analytical thinking, innovative problem-solving, effective communication, and teamwork. Alongside comprehensive design principles, students gain practical experience using leading industry software like Unreal Engine, Unity, and Adobe Creative Suite.

Art instruction emphasizes environment and character creation, covering modeling, texturing, animation, technical art, and procedural generation while establishing fundamental artistic concepts applicable across creative fields. Graduates will be capable of producing professional-quality assets for their game projects.

Programming curriculum teaches cutting-edge techniques in game development, networking, artificial intelligence, and graphics rendering. Students master visual scripting before progressing to coding languages including C# and Python, acquiring the skills to develop complete games from concept to completion.

After establishing core competencies, students collaborate in teams to develop games and prototypes under realistic industry constraints, gaining crucial experience in agile production methodologies and project management.

Qualification Requirements

High School Courses Completion of BC English Studies 12, English First Peoples 12 or Literary Studies 12 with a minimum grade of C+ (or equivalents) As part of the Adult Dogwood Diploma, completion of English Studies 12 with a minimum grade of C+ Completion of IB (International Baccalaureate) English A (HL or SL) with a minimum grade of 3 (or C+) Completion of AP (Advanced Placement) English Language and Composition or AP English Literature and Composition with a minimum grade of 2 (or C+) For English 12 and all other provincially examinable courses, KPU will accept the blended grade (classroom grade + provincial examination grade) OR the classroom grade — whichever is higher — for the purposes of Faculty and program admission, and for satisfying course prerequisites, where applicable. Current students wishing to use a higher classroom mark for the purposes of satisfying prerequisites should request to have an official copy of their high school transcript sent to Admissions should they wish to have their academic record updated to include the classroom mark for any provincially examinable courses. International English Language Testing System (IELTS) Academic Test: overall band of 6.5 or higher, with a minimum 6.0 in each band, taken within the last two years from the term of admission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L): iBT 88 or higher, with no sub score less than 20, taken within the last two years from the term of admission Duolingo English Test: Score of 110 or higher, taken within the last two years from the term of admission. Canadian Academic English Language Assessment (CAEL): Score of 70 or higher with no sub score less than 60, taken within the last two years from the term of admission
